The primary function of sheet metal workers is to fabricate, install, and maintain metal products. This role encompasses a variety of tasks that include measuring, cutting, bending, and assembling sheet metal materials to create ductwork, flashings, and other custom metal items used in construction and manufacturing. Sheet metal workers are skilled in using various tools and techniques to ensure that metal products fit specifications and function effectively within the intended application, such as heating, ventilation, air conditioning (HVAC) systems, and roofing.
